Is it possible to set a php integrated into my vB so that only registered users with xxx posts can view it?

Try this (is tired I mixed up the possition)
Code:
if ($bbuserinfo[posts] <= 20)
{
print_no_permission();
}

![]() Is it possible to get a message for the users who can't access the page? Something like "To view this page u must have more then xxx posts" Thanks

Code:
In your phrase manager add new phrase. Select Front-End Error Messages notenoughpostsaddin (rename if you wish but make sure you rename in code) Put the text you wish it to show Save It Code:
if ($bbuserinfo[posts] <= 20)
{
eval(print_standard_error('error_notenoughpostsaddin'));
}
